The compound which shows metamerism is :
  • A
    $\mathrm{C}_{5} \mathrm{H}_{12}$
  • B
    $\mathrm{C}_{3} \mathrm{H}_{8} \mathrm{O}$
  • C
    $\mathrm{C}_{3} \mathrm{H}_{6} \mathrm{O}$
  • $\mathrm{C}_{4} \mathrm{H}_{10} \mathrm{O}$

Answer

Correct option: D.
$\mathrm{C}_{4} \mathrm{H}_{10} \mathrm{O}$
d
$\mathrm{C}_{4} \mathrm{H}_{10} \mathrm{O}$

This molecular formula is applicable for homologous series ether (-O-) a bivalent functional group and as we know ether with minimum four-C shows metamerism. $\mathrm{CH}_{3}-\mathrm{CH}_{2}-\mathrm{O}-\mathrm{CH}_{2}-\mathrm{CH}_{3}\, \&\, \mathrm{CH}_{3}-\mathrm{O}-\mathrm{CH}_{2}-\mathrm{CH}_{2}-\mathrm{CH}_{3}$ are metamers.
